Watch Out! Unmasking Fake Forex Brokers
The forex market can be a lucrative opportunity for traders seeking financial growth. However, this enticing landscape is unfortunately littered with fraudulent brokers eager to exploit unsuspecting individuals. These con artists operate with slick marketing tactics, luring victims into opening accounts with their platforms only to vanish with their capital. Before you dive into the forex market, it's vital to be aware of the red flags that unmask these fake brokers.
- One indicator is a lack of licensing. Reputable forex brokers are always authorized through established financial authorities.
- Stay alert if you encounter inflated gains promised with guaranteed success. This is a classic red flag of a scam.
- Research the broker their history online. Check for independent reviews and ratings from legitimate platforms.
Forex Warning: Identifying Red Flags Before Disaster
Jumping into the volatile world of forex trading can be tempting, but beware! Unscrupulous actors are always on the lookout for unsuspecting traders to deceive. Before you invest your hard-earned money, learn to identify the telltale red flags of a forex scam.
- Unrealistic Returns Promised: If an offer sounds too good to be true, it probably is. Be wary of promises of guaranteed high returns with minimal effort.
- Urgent Tactics: Legitimate brokers won't pressure you into making quick decisions. If they use scare tactics to get you to invest, it's a major warning.
- Illegal Operators: Always verify a broker's credentials with the relevant regulatory authorities in your region.
Remember, forex trading involves inherent uncertainty. Protect yourself by doing thorough background checks and only dealing with reputable brokers. If something feels off, exercise caution. It's better to be safe than sorry.
